Broadway credits include: Wicked, Beautiful: The Carole King Musical, and the Original Broadway Casts of Promises, Promises, Hands on a Hardbody, and The Radio City Spring Spectacular. National Touring credits include: Kristin Chenoweth Some Lessons Learned Album Tour, Wicked. Select Regional credits: Marriott Lincolnshire: Legally Blonde, Buck’s County Playhouse: Meet Me In St. Louis, Summer of ’42, Paper Mill Playhouse: A Funny Thing…Forum, Kansas City Starlight: Aida, Public Theatre NYC: Rock Bottom. Her voice can be heard on the television show Smash and the Tony Awards broadcasts from 2014-2017, and A Christmas Story: Live. Chelsea is an Associate Professor of Musical Theatre Voice at the University of Michigan. She studies with world-renowned voice coach Joan Lader and sings with the Grammy-nominated gospel choir, the Broadway Inspirational Voices. Chelsea received her BFA in Musical Theatre from the University of Michigan. She is a proud member of Actors Equity.
Tyler Driskill is a lecturer and collaborative pianist for the U-M Musical Theatre and Dance Departments. Recent music direction credits include Sweet Charity (Mark Madama, dir.) for the University of Michigan and Fun Home (Vincent J. Cardinal, dir.), Crazy For You, Brigadoon (Wilde Award nomination for Best Music Direction), West Side Story, Sweeney Todd, Assassins (Wilde Award for Best Music Direction), Into the Woods (Wilde Award for Best Music Direction), My Fair Lady (Tony Walton, dir.), Into the Wild (Developmental Premiere, Mia Walker, dir.), Sondheim on Sondheim, and An Evening with Jeremy Jordan for the Encore Musical Theatre Company. Tyler has also music directed productions for Tipping Point Theatre and the Dio Theatre and has performed with jazz vocalist Brad McNett at the Metropolitan Room in New York City.
